Llancaiach Fawr Manor to host regeneration conference

News | Richard Gurner | Published: 18:09, Tuesday May 24th, 2011.

Delegates from public, private and voluntary sector organisations from across Caerphilly County Borough are set to attend a regeneration conference at Llancaiach Fawr Manor, in Nelson.

The ‘Standing Conference’, on Wednesday May 25, will focus regeneration in the county borough.

Cllr Ron Davies, cabinet member for regeneration said: “The Standing Conference is an opportunity to collaborate with colleagues across the public, private and voluntary sector, and emphasise our commitment to the regeneration agenda across Caerphilly County Borough.

“We are committed to promoting and regenerating our town centres, and we are currently leading the way on major regeneration works in towns including Risca, Newbridge and Bargoed, with state-of-the art library transformation plans also in place for Abercarn, Bargoed, Caerphilly and Risca.

“This, coupled with the news that in this year’s budget, the council put aside almost half a million pounds to invest in providing training and development opportunities for young people, means that we certainly have a lot to shout about.”
